Between Brothers is a poignant scientific drama about identical biracial twins whose lives diverge in heartbreaking ways. Kevin, a gifted athlete exploring his identity and choices, contracts AIDS, while Tevin, the academically driven brother on the path to becoming a biologist and medical doctor, is thrust into a desperate race against time. As Kevin's health declines, Tevin channels grief, guilt, and love into a relentless search for answers, determined to find a cure and honor his brother's life. Set against the urgency of a devastating epidemic, the novel explores the tension between scientific discovery and human loss, the stigma surrounding illness, and the powerful bond between siblings. With its blend of medical detail, emotional depth, and social relevance, Between Brothers offers a moving story of purpose forged in tragedy and the enduring hope that one life's pain can inspire healing for many.
